Several studies have determined that a vicious cycle is created whereby rumination may prolong and intensify depression is by enhancing the effects of depressed mood on negative thinking (Nolen-Hoeksema, 1991; Teasdale, 1999a, 1999b; Teasdale et al., 2000).

WebSep 1, 2004 · Teasdale’s differential activation hypothesis (DAH) has been proposed as one account of cognitive vulnerability to depression.
